What Happens When Nanotech Begins to Poison Us?

Posted in: le Chat Marchet

“A new report from the Silicon Valley Toxics Coalition suggests that, because of their very popularity, nanomaterials are likely to cause the next instance of high-tech pollution, similar to the pollution caused in the early 1980s by Fairchild Semiconductor and IBM that poisoned hundreds in the Bay Area…”
